Miller process ore refining Britannica

Miller’s process of refining impure gold with chlorine gas (patented in Britain in 1867) and Emil Wohlwill’s electrorefining process (introduced in Hamburg, Ger., in 1878), it became possible routinely to achieve higher purities than had been allowed by fire refining. Refining Gold Jewelry Scraps Ganoksin Jewelry Making

A pyrometallurgical chlorination process, the Miller process is one of the oldest and most widely used processes in large scale gold refining. It involves bubbling chlorine gas through molten bullion. The base metals and silver are removed as chlorides, which either volatilize or form a molten slag on the surface of the melt.

焦化粗苯催化氯化精制工艺-【维普期刊官网】- 中文期刊服务平台

The new rising refining process of crude benzene by catalyzed chlorination, including preprocess of crude benzene, catalyzed chlorination of crude benzene, stripping by adding alkali, distillation and waste full process were introduced. This new process is put into production. The investment of equipment is lowered.

Gold processing Refining Britannica

Refining Gold extracted by amalgamation or cyanidation contains a variety of impurities, including zinc, copper, silver, and iron. Two methods are commonly employed for purification: the Miller process and the Wohlwill process.
